Authorities: Early CPR/Defibrillation Save School Resource Officer

CAMDEN, S.C. (WOLO) – A Kershaw County school resource officer is in critical condition at an area hospital, but authorities say Rob Evans is alive because of early CPR and defibrillation.
Evans was directing traffic this afternoon along Wildewood Lane next to Wateree Elementary School in Camden when he collapsed.
Lugoff Fire Chief Dennis Ray, who happened to be picking up his daughter, says Evans went into full cardiac arrest.
While he called for help, two other parents who are nurses started to give Evans mouth-to-mouth.
Ray says they were able to get Evans’ heart to start again after shocking it.
